Emirates Business Class Cabins

Emirates Airlines serves 158 locations in 85 nations with an enormous fleet of Airbus A380s and Boeing 777s, all of which have business-class suites available. There are variations between the Airbus A380 and Boeing 777 Business class layouts. One vital difference is that the Airbus A380 has a roomy 1-2-1 seat arrangement, whereas the Boeing 777 has smaller 2-3-2 seats.

Emirates Airlines In-Flight Experience

Emirates Airlines in-flight entertainment is amongst the best in all business classes, imparting a vast variety of games, movies, comedy, documentaries, and songs to keep visitors occupied. There is relaxation on over 5,000 channels, so there is something for everyone.

All passengers, regardless of cabin class, have access to the same content, however, business class customers benefit from an extra feature, a larger screen than those in lower cabins.

Advantages of flying Emirates business class

The bathrooms are roomy and furnished with high-end conveniences. All travellers on Emirates have access to more than 2,000 films. Emirates business class seats are the most comfortable. 

The A380 has a special round bar with leather seats and tables that are only available to business-class passengers. There's a dedicated bartender and self-serve refreshments like fruits, pastries, and sandwiches.

Emirates Business Class Dining

Emirates Business Class serves exactly the chosen cuisine. Every dinner, no matter how lengthy the journey, is served on amazing bone china from Royal Doulton and matched with customized Robert Welch cutlery, linen napkins, and tablecloths.

Long-haul flights normally furnish breakfast, a snack (such as lamb pastry or tofu poke bowl), and a three-course lunch or supper providing flavors from the Middle East, India, Europe, and Asia.
